If you also apply to the two CA DO med schools you have a good chance at staying in your home state, but positively predicting an California allo acceptance would be pollyanna-ish considering the strength of your competition. Even higher stat applicants than yourself don't always get in there. That said, your chances of an acceptance somewhere are excellent assuming a good PS, strong LORs, and good interview skills. Your extracurriculars are all I could suggest they should be. Your MCAT is terrific, and you have a strong upward grade trend.
